The Role
Are you passionate about building the digital backbone that enables world-class vehicle mass engineering? The GMNA Vehicle Mass Integration team is seeking a highly motivated Technical Specialist to serve as the Global Owner for Mass Systems and Tools — the expert who designs, develops, and sustains the engineering infrastructure that the Technical Integration Engineer (TIE) and Vehicle Performance Owner (VPO) rely on every day.
This role sits at the intersection of mass engineering, data systems, and emerging technology. You will be the go-to expert for the full portfolio of mass engineering tools — from critical enterprise systems like NGVMC and GPDS, to advanced modeling tools like THERA and the Mass Book Tool — while actively exploring how AI and automation can elevate the speed and accuracy of mass-related deliverables across the enterprise.
You will work directly in support of the Mass TIE (Technical Integration Engineer) and Mass VPO (Vehicle Performance Owner), enabling their processes with reliable, efficient, and innovative digital solutions.
